Mint Medical Education Announces Knobology Training for the Mindray M7 Ultrasound System; User Implementation and Basic Scanning Support Available Online Anytime

January 23, 2014 – Mint Medical Education announced today the availability of ultrasound user knobology training for the Mindray M7 ultrasound system. The online training resource is designed for physicians, sonographers, and other allied health professionals that are getting started with the Mindray M7. The online training covers all the basics – from opening the box and setting up the machine, to measurements and reporting, to frequently asked questions.
